Biography: A Journalism Legacy

Rafer Weigel was born into a media-centric family, the son of Tim Weigel, a renowned Chicago television sportscaster and newspaper columnist who died of cancer in 2001 at age 55, and Kathy Worthington, a former WGN Radio news anchor. His grandfather, John Jacob Weigel, founded Weigel Broadcasting and was a radio announcer for Lawrence Welk. Raised in Evanston, Illinois, alongside sisters Jenniffer Weigel, a former Chicago news anchor and author, and Teddi Weigel, Rafer grew up surrounded by media figures like Mike Royko and Studs Terkel. Named after Olympian Rafer Johnson, he embodies a legacy of athletic and journalistic excellence.

Weigel graduated from Evanston Township High School in 1987 and earned a bachelor’s degree in theater from the University of Illinois at Urbana-Champaign in 1992, after studying in London. His early exposure to journalism came through summer internships at WLS-TV, arranged by his father.

Career: From Hollywood to Newsroom

Weigel’s career spans acting and journalism, reflecting his versatility. He began acting in high school with the Piven Theatre Workshop’s Young People’s Company, performing alongside future stars like John Cusack. His stage work included Steppenwolf Theatre’s “Master Harold…and the Boys” and roles at Wisdom Bridge, Bailiwick, and Organic Theatres. His first TV role was a small part in “The Untouchables” (1993), filmed in Chicago. In 1993, he moved to Hollywood, hosting for VH1 alongside A.J. Hammer and landing roles in:

  • 1995: Small parts in “ER” and “Party of Five” (cut from the latter).
  • 1997: Series regular on NBC’s “Jenny” with Jenny McCarthy (canceled after one season).
  • 1998: Lead role in the cult film “Free Enterprise” with William Shatner and Eric McCormack.
  • 2000: Co-starred in Showtime’s “Rated X” with Charlie Sheen and Emilio Estevez.
  • 1997: Played Dark Jedi Yun in “Star Wars Jedi Knight: Dark Forces II” (video game).

After his father’s death in 2001, Weigel pivoted to journalism, inspired to honor Tim Weigel’s legacy. His Chicago Sun-Times essay about his father led to freelance writing, covering high school sports. He hosted “Celebrity Rock” on WCKG radio and wrote for The Los Angeles Times as a sports clerk and staff writer. His on-camera journalism began in 2005 at KUSI in San Diego, covering live events and breaking news. Key career milestones include:

  • 2006–2008: General assignment reporter at KOVR (CBS, Sacramento), covering wildfires and elections.
  • 2008–2011: Sports anchor for CNN HLN’s “Morning Express with Robin Meade”, covering the 2008 Beijing Olympics.
  • 2011–2014: Weekend sports anchor at WLS-TV (ABC 7, Chicago), following his father’s legacy.
  • 2014–2017: Evening news anchor at KTVI (Fox 2, St. Louis), earning an Emmy for Ferguson protest coverage.
  • 2017–2019: Weekend news anchor and reporter at WFLD FOX32 (Chicago), later morning anchor for “Good Day Chicago”. Broke the Jussie Smollett fake hate crime story, per Crunchbase.
  • 2022–Present: Chief Communications Officer at VetComm.Us (San Diego), focusing on veteran advocacy, and founder of WMG Communications, a visual storytelling consultancy.

Weigel’s three Emmy Awards include accolades for Ferguson coverage and other reporting. A 2019 harassment allegation led to his suspension from WFLD, but the case was dismissed in 2020 for lack of evidence, per marrieddivorce.com.

Personal Life: Family, Relationships, and Resilience

Weigel was married to Tiffany Weigel, a photographer, from June 2002 until their divorce around 2017–2018. They have a son, Heathcliff John Weigel, born November 20, 2009, named after Olympian Rafer Johnson. Weigel frequently shares photos with Heathcliff on Instagram (@rafeweigel), reflecting a close bond, per a 2019 Facebook post.

He is engaged to Margie Ellisor, a news anchor, as reported in 2021 by famousintel.com and whosdatedwho.com, correcting earlier reports of an engagement to Kathy Browne, an international flight attendant and author, in 2018. The Kathy Browne engagement reportedly ended, with no confirmed marriage to either Browne or Ellisor by 2025. A 2019 harassment allegation by a Valparaiso woman, involving explicit photos, led to his WFLD suspension, but the case was dismissed in 2020 for lack of evidence, per marrieddivorce.com. Weigel denied the allegations, and no charges were filed.
